- American consumers spent a record $11.8 billion online on Black Friday, up from $10.8 billion last year.
- Between 10am and 2pm, online shoppers spent $12.5 million every minute.
- Cyber Monday is projected to be even bigger, with $14.2 billion expected in online sales.
- Adobe projects total holiday spending to reach $253.4 billion this year, compared to $241.1 billion in 2024.
- Salesforce tracked $79 billion in global Black Friday spending, with $18 billion in the U.S., showing year-over-year increases of 6% and 3%.
- Higher prices may be driving spending growth, with prices up 7% and order volumes down 1%.
- AI influenced $22 billion in global sales between Thanksgiving and Black Friday, according to Salesforce.
- In-store shopping trends are mixed, with RetailNext reporting a 3.4% decline in traffic, while Pass_by reports a 1.17% increase overall and 7.9% in department stores.
